CommencerCommencer gratuitement

Creuser la réponse

L'une des compétences clés du travail avec les API consiste à extraire les bonnes données d'une réponse structurée. Vous allez maintenant vous entraîner à récupérer le texte nécessaire à partir d'une réponse de l'API OpenAI.

La classe OpenAI a déjà été importée pour vous de la bibliothèque openai.

Cet exercice fait partie du cours

Travailler avec l'API OpenAI

Afficher le cours

Instructions

  • Extrayez le contenu (content) de la réponse, qui est imbriqué dans l'attribut message.

Exercice interactif pratique

Essayez cet exercice en complétant cet exemple de code.

client = OpenAI(api_key="")

response = client.chat.completions.create(
  model="gpt-4o-mini",
  messages=[{"role": "user", "content": "Quick productivity tip."}]
)

# Extract the content from the response
print(response.choices[0].____.____)
Modifier et exécuter le code